qPush a band key to select the desired band. w Push RTTY/PSK to select PSK.

After PSK mode is selected, push and hold RTTY/PSK for 1 sec. to toggle between PSK and PSK-R modes.

“PSK” or “PSK-R” appears.

ePush [F-3•DECODE] to display the decode screen.

When tuned into a PSK signal, decoded characters are displayed in the RX contents screen.

rPush [F-2•HOLD/CLR] to freeze the current screen.

HOLD ” appears while the function is in use.

Push [F-2•HOLD/CLR] again to release the function. t Push and hold [F-2•HOLD/CLR] for 1 sec. to clear

the displayed characters.

HOLD ” indicator disappears at the same time when the hold function is in use.

yPush [F-3•AFC/NET] to turn the AFC function ON.

AFC ” appears.

If a PSK signal is received within the AFC tuning range, the decoder automatically tunes into the signal and the offset frequency is displayed.

The AFC tuning range is set to ±15 Hz as the default. Optional ±8 Hz setting is available in PSK decode set mode. (p. 4-26)

NOTE: The AFC function may not tune the signal properly when a weak PSK signal is received.

uPush [F-3•AFC/NET] again to turn the NET function

ON.

• “ NET ” appears additionally.

i Push and hold [F-3•AFC/NET] for 1 sec. to add the offset frequency to the displayed frequency.

oPush [F-7•WIDE] to toggle the PSK decode screen size from normal and wide.

S/RF meter type during wide screen indication can be selected in display set mode. (pgs. 3-11, 12-10)

!0Push EXIT/SET to close the PSK decode screen.

DSetting the decoder threshold level

Adjust the PSK decoder threshold level if some characters are displayed when no signal is received.

q Call up the PSK decode screen as described above.

w Push [F-5•ADJ] to select the threshold level setting condition.

e Rotate the main dial to adjust the PSK decoder threshold level.

• Push and hold [F-6•DEF] for 1 sec. to select the default setting.

r Push [F-5•ADJ] to exit from the threshold level setting condition.
